Skip to main content
March 22, 2026Faithe Day/7 min read

SQL for Business Intelligence and Analytics

Master SQL for Data-Driven Business Success

The Data Revolution in Business

Terms like 'business intelligence' and 'data-driven decision-making' have become part of the cultural lexicon in business and finance, reflecting the increased role that data collection plays in how companies across industries operate and succeed.

Key Areas Where SQL Powers Business Intelligence

Customer Behavior Analysis

SQL databases collect and analyze customer interaction data to understand purchasing patterns and preferences. This enables businesses to make informed decisions about product development and marketing strategies.

Transaction Processing Insights

Companies use SQL to track and analyze transaction data for financial reporting and trend identification. This helps in forecasting revenue and identifying profitable business segments.

Competitive Analysis

SQL tools enable businesses to compare performance metrics against competitors within the same industry. This provides valuable insights for strategic positioning and market opportunities.

The business landscape has fundamentally shifted. Terms like "business intelligence" and "data-driven decision-making" are no longer buzzwords—they're operational imperatives that separate thriving companies from those struggling to adapt. In today's hyper-competitive environment, organizations that harness data effectively don't just survive market volatility; they leverage it as a strategic advantage. This transformation has made data analytics literacy essential for business professionals, particularly proficiency in SQL—the backbone of modern business intelligence systems.

SQL's dominance in the data ecosystem extends far beyond its origins in database management. As enterprises increasingly rely on sophisticated data architectures and real-time analytics, SQL has evolved into the lingua franca of business intelligence. Modern BI platforms leverage SQL's power to transform raw data into actionable insights, enabling analysts to uncover patterns, predict trends, and drive strategic decisions. For professionals serious about advancing in today's data-centric business environment, SQL proficiency isn't optional—it's foundational to career growth and organizational impact.

What is Business Intelligence and Analytics?

Business Intelligence (BI) represents the convergence of technology, methodology, and strategic thinking that transforms organizational data into competitive advantage. At its core, BI encompasses the tools, platforms, and processes that collect, integrate, analyze, and present business information in ways that drive informed decision-making. Unlike traditional reporting that simply describes what happened, modern BI systems provide predictive analytics, real-time dashboards, and prescriptive recommendations that guide future actions.

Today's BI and Analytics platforms operate at unprecedented scale and sophistication. They integrate diverse data sources—from customer transactions and social media interactions to IoT sensors and market feeds—creating comprehensive views of business performance. For analysts, this means moving beyond static reports to dynamic storytelling with data, whether that's identifying emerging market opportunities, optimizing operational efficiency, or predicting customer behavior with machine learning algorithms. The most impactful BI implementations don't just answer questions; they reveal the questions organizations should be asking.

How Business Intelligence Works

1

Data Collection

BI tools collect information and data from various sources including databases, customer interactions, and business operations to create comprehensive datasets for analysis.

2

Analysis and Processing

Business analysts use these tools to analyze collected data, identifying patterns, trends, and insights that can address specific business problems or questions.

3

Insight Generation

The analysis produces actionable insights ranging from simple historical reports to complex forecasts and projections for future business quarters.

4

Decision Making

Companies use these insights to craft business strategies, make informed decisions, and solve operational challenges based on data-driven evidence.

Why Use SQL for Business Intelligence and Analytics?

SQL's ubiquity in enterprise data infrastructure makes it indispensable for serious business intelligence work. While modern tools offer intuitive drag-and-drop interfaces, the most complex and valuable insights require direct interaction with underlying data structures—and that means SQL. Enterprise databases containing millions of customer records, billions of transactions, and terabytes of operational data all speak SQL natively. Professionals who understand SQL can access, manipulate, and analyze this data with precision and flexibility that GUI tools simply cannot match.

The strategic advantage of SQL literacy becomes evident when dealing with real-world business challenges. Consider analyzing customer churn across multiple product lines, integrating sales data from various geographic regions, or performing complex cohort analyses to understand user behavior over time. These scenarios require custom queries, sophisticated joins, and analytical functions that only SQL can deliver efficiently. Moreover, as organizations adopt cloud data warehouses like Snowflake, BigQuery, and Redshift, SQL skills translate directly across platforms, making professionals more versatile and valuable.

Beyond technical capabilities, SQL knowledge provides transparency and control over data analysis processes. When executives question analytical assumptions or request modifications to reports, SQL-literate professionals can investigate, explain, and adapt quickly. This agility is crucial in fast-moving business environments where decisions can't wait for IT department availability or vendor support schedules.

SQL for Business Intelligence: Advantages and Considerations

Pros
Most larger companies already use SQL databases for storing customer and transaction data
Acts as the back-end system for many websites, collecting crucial business information
Structured querying language ideal for navigating large databases efficiently
Compatible with popular BI tools and data analytics platforms
Scalable from small businesses to enterprise-level data warehouses
Cons
Requires technical knowledge and training to use effectively
Complex queries may be needed for advanced analytics
Database management requires ongoing maintenance and optimization

SQL Business Intelligence Use Cases

Product Performance Analysis

Identify fastest-selling products and analyze sales trends across different time periods. SQL queries can quickly surface top performers and underperforming items for inventory decisions.

Consumer Behavior Forecasting

Construct forecasts for future consumer buying habits and trends using historical data patterns. This enables proactive business planning and resource allocation.

Multi-nodal Data Warehouse Management

Large businesses benefit from SQL's ability to manage complex, multi-nodal data warehouse systems that store vast amounts of interconnected business information.

Top SQL Business Intelligence and Analytics Tools

The BI tool landscape has matured significantly, with leading platforms offering sophisticated SQL integration and advanced analytical capabilities. Today's top-tier solutions combine intuitive interfaces with powerful SQL engines, enabling both technical and non-technical users to extract maximum value from organizational data. The following platforms represent the current state-of-the-art in SQL-powered business intelligence:

  • Microsoft SQL Server Business Intelligence—Microsoft's enterprise BI stack has evolved into a comprehensive analytics ecosystem that seamlessly integrates with Azure cloud services and Office 365. SQL Server BI provides robust ETL capabilities, advanced analytics through R and Python integration, and native machine learning services. Its tight integration with Power BI creates a complete data pipeline from raw storage to executive dashboards, making it particularly attractive for organizations already invested in the Microsoft ecosystem.
  • Microsoft Power BI—Now recognized as a leader in Gartner's Magic Quadrant for Analytics and BI Platforms, Power BI has transformed from a simple visualization tool into a comprehensive analytics platform. Its DirectQuery capabilities allow real-time analysis of massive datasets without data movement, while Power Query's M language and DAX expressions provide sophisticated data modeling capabilities. The platform's integration with Microsoft Teams and SharePoint has made collaborative analytics a reality for distributed organizations.
  • Google Looker—Following Google's acquisition and integration with Google Cloud Platform, Looker has emerged as a powerful enterprise BI solution that emphasizes data governance and consistency. Its unique LookML modeling layer creates a semantic layer that ensures consistent business logic across all analyses. Looker's API-first approach enables embedded analytics scenarios and seamless integration with custom applications, making it particularly valuable for technology-forward organizations.
  • Holistics—Positioned as a modern alternative to traditional BI tools, Holistics emphasizes data democratization through its self-service approach. The platform's SQL-based modeling environment allows analysts to define business logic once and reuse it across multiple reports and dashboards. Its automated data pipeline capabilities and version control features make it particularly appealing to agile organizations that need to iterate quickly on analytical insights.
  • Tableau—Continuing to lead in data visualization innovation, Tableau has expanded beyond its visualization roots to offer comprehensive analytics capabilities. Tableau Prep's data preparation features, combined with advanced analytics through R and Python integration, create a complete analytical workflow. The platform's new relationship model and dynamic parameters enable more sophisticated analyses while maintaining Tableau's renowned ease of use. Its strong community and extensive connector ecosystem make it valuable across diverse industry verticals.

These platforms represent more than just software tools—they're enablers of organizational transformation. Each offers unique strengths that align with different business needs, from Microsoft's enterprise integration to Tableau's visualization excellence to Looker's data governance capabilities. The key is selecting platforms that complement your organization's data maturity, technical infrastructure, and analytical ambitions while ensuring your team has the SQL skills to leverage their full potential.

Leading SQL BI Tools Comparison

FeatureToolPrimary StrengthBest For
SQL Server BIMicrosoft IntegrationEnterprise Analytics
Microsoft Power BIData VisualizationDashboard Creation
Google LookerCloud PerformanceEnterprise Speed
HolisticsSelf-Service PlatformBeginner-Friendly
TableauAdvanced VisualizationMulti-Platform Integration
Recommended: Power BI and Tableau lead in visualization capabilities, while Holistics offers the most accessible entry point for beginners.

Tool Categories and Applications

Microsoft Ecosystem

SQL Server BI and Power BI work together seamlessly, offering cloud-based data access, model construction, and cross-platform sharing capabilities. Ideal for organizations already using Microsoft products.

Enterprise Solutions

Google Looker provides faster, more efficient enterprise-level business intelligence as part of Google Cloud products. Best suited for large-scale data operations requiring high performance.

Accessible Platforms

Holistics serves as a self-service platform accessible to beginners and business professionals, while Tableau offers advanced visualization capabilities for complex data presentation needs.

Deliverable Versatility

These SQL-compatible BI tools create deliverables such as data visualizations, models, and reports that can be presented in stakeholder meetings, displayed on websites, mobile applications, or even included in corporate brochures.

Want to Learn SQL for Business Intelligence and Analytics?

In an era where data literacy determines career trajectory, SQL skills provide a significant competitive advantage across multiple professional paths. Whether you're a seasoned business analyst looking to deepen your technical capabilities, a data scientist seeking to optimize database interactions, or a developer expanding into analytics, SQL proficiency opens doors to high-impact roles and strategic projects. The investment in SQL education pays dividends not just in immediate job performance, but in long-term career resilience as data becomes increasingly central to business operations.

Noble Desktop's comprehensive SQL curriculum addresses the full spectrum of business intelligence applications, from foundational database concepts to advanced analytical techniques. Our SQL courses emphasize practical, business-relevant skills that translate directly to workplace challenges, including performance optimization, complex query design, and integration with modern BI platforms. Students learn not just SQL syntax, but strategic thinking about data architecture and analytical methodology.

For professionals seeking comprehensive business intelligence expertise, our specialized programs provide accelerated paths to advanced capabilities. The Data Analytics Certificate combines SQL mastery with statistical analysis, data visualization, and business strategy, preparing graduates for senior analytical roles in dynamic organizations. Meanwhile, our Data Analytics Technologies Bootcamp provides intensive, hands-on experience with the complete modern BI stack, including SQL, advanced Excel techniques, and Tableau proficiency. These programs don't just teach tools—they develop the analytical mindset and strategic thinking that transform data professionals into business leaders.

Learning Path for SQL Business Intelligence

0/4

Noble Desktop Learning Opportunities

Data Analytics Certificate

Specifically designed for business analysts who want to learn relational database usage for data analytics. Comprehensive program covering essential SQL skills for business intelligence applications.

Data Analytics Technologies Bootcamp

Intensive training covering multiple tools including SQL, Excel, and Tableau. Focuses on practical application of these tools for making informed business decisions.

Key Takeaways

1Business Intelligence and data-driven decision-making have become essential components of modern business operations across all industries
2SQL is widely used in BI because most larger companies store customer behavior, transaction processing, and engagement data in SQL databases
3SQL's structured querying capabilities make it ideal for navigating large databases and data warehouses used in business intelligence
4Top SQL BI tools include Microsoft Power BI, SQL Server BI, Google Looker, Holistics, and Tableau, each offering unique visualization and analysis features
5These tools can analyze everything from fastest-selling products to competitor performance and future consumer buying trends
6BI tools create deliverables like data visualizations, models, and reports that can be shared across multiple platforms and stakeholder meetings
7Learning SQL for business intelligence is essential for Data Scientists, developers, and Business Analysts working with relational databases
8Structured learning programs like Noble Desktop's certificates and bootcamps provide comprehensive training in SQL and related BI tools for career advancement

RELATED ARTICLES